Tributes paid to Forres woman who died after Moray crash

The 24-year-old's car came off the road near Forres early Wednesday morning.

Tributes are being paid this morning to a Forres woman who died after smashing a car into a tree.

The crash happened in the early hours of Wednesday on the road to Califer Hill - 24 year old Alix Smith was pronounced dead just before 2:00am that morning.

On Facebook friends have been sharing her favourite songs, with one saying she's "devastated" by whats happened.

A man and woman in the back seat were badly hurt as well - another passenger escaped with minor injuries.

Road Policing Sergeant Colin Matheson said, "My thoughts and those of my officers and the other emergency services who were in attendance are with all those affected by this terrible tragedy.

"I am extremely interested in speaking to anyone who may have witnessed the collision, or who may have seen the vehicle, a red Vauxhall Corsa, in the area beforehand.

"Similarly, I would urge anyone with information on where the vehicle and its occupants were before the collision to contact us in order to help piece together exactly what has happened."

The road remains closed for collision investigation to be carried out.
